Yes, you can use an Xbox controller on an iPad. To do this, go to your iPad's Settings, turn on Bluetooth, and then press the Xbox button on the controller to turn it on. Hold the sync button on the controller until the Xbox button starts flashing. On your iPad, select the controller from the list of available Bluetooth devices to pair them.

- Can I use any Xbox controller model with my iPad? Most Xbox controllers that support Bluetooth, such as the Xbox One S and Xbox Series X|S controllers, can be used with an iPad. Older models without Bluetooth support are not compatible.
- Do I need any apps to use an Xbox controller on an iPad? No additional apps are required. You can connect your Xbox controller to the iPad directly through the Bluetooth settings.
- Will the Xbox controller work with all games on iPad? While many iPad games support external controllers, compatibility depends on the game. Check the game’s description or settings to confirm controller support.
